Abstract

An internal combustion engine including a variable valve lift system whereby the engine can operate selectively in either of at least two valve lift modes, as well as a method for controlling valve lift shifting in such an engine are disclosed. The method comprises comparing the fuel supply with a fuel supply threshold value, and at least partly based on the result of the comparison, determining whether a valve lift mode shift should be performed. Preferably, the fuel supply threshold value corresponds to the fuel supply being cut off.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A method for controlling valve lift shifting in an internal combustion engine having a variable valve lift system, comprising: 
 comparing an actual fuel supply with a fuel supply threshold value; and    at least partly based on the result of the comparison, determining whether a valve lift mode shift should be performed.    
   
   
       2 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ein said fuel supply threshold value corresponds to said actual fuel supply being cut off.  
   
   
       3 . An automotive system, comprising: 
 an internal combustion engine having a variable valve lift system; and    an engine control unit adapted to compare an actual engine fuel supply with a fuel supply threshold value, and at least partly based on a result of the comparison, determine whether a valve lift mode shift should be performed.    
   
   
       4 . An automotive system according to  claim 3 , wherein said fuel supply threshold value corresponds to the fuel supply being cut off.
